Servette confirmed as Rangers third round Champions League qualifying opponents
The Swiss side came from behind to beat Genk on penalties
Rangers will face Servette FC in the third round of Champions League qualifying.
The Swiss side came from behind to draw 2-2 with Genk last night, before winning 4-1 on penalties.
The first leg had finished 1-1.
Servette, who finished second in the Swiss division last campaign, will travel to Ibrox on Wednesday for the first leg of the third round tie.
Michael Beale's side will travel to Geneva for the crucial second leg on Tuesday August 15.
Rangers begin their Premiership campaign at Kilmarnock on Saturday evening.
